Transaction 70833617edd466fdaedfcbd3bc78a6bee732e37b14ae20c2be33a62231949e03
1 Input
2 Outputs
- 70833617edd466fdaedfcbd3bc78a6bee732e37b14ae20c2be33a62231949e03:0
- 70833617edd466fdaedfcbd3bc78a6bee732e37b14ae20c2be33a62231949e03:1
value 2000000000
address 354Sef4AZss2j3BQvChDba4Tz25tYwcJ8g
value 2999900000
address 1EpvX9FPZ6uSksLCJm9VP6n1wXiKVSyqrj